From d105ac0f77ef4608dc5c67c7687b64a4680a12a3 Mon Sep 17 00:00:00 2001 From: Jett Rink Date: Fri, 6 Apr 2018 07:53:30 -0700 Subject: yorp: fix inverted logic for dead battery mode BRANCH=none BUG=b:77561535 TEST=yorp P1 can still boot without battery Change-Id: Ifa327e2989ac3dfe260b570edbc23add4910e09f Signed-off-by: Jett Rink Reviewed-on: https://chromium-review.googlesource.com/998410 Reviewed-by: Furquan Shaikh --- driver/ppc/nx20p3483.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/driver/ppc/nx20p3483.c b/driver/ppc/nx20p3483.c index 331945ccbb..b9b355441b 100644 --- a/driver/ppc/nx20p3483.c +++ b/driver/ppc/nx20p3483.c @@ -208,7 +208,7 @@ static int nx20p3483_init(int port) return rv; /* If in dead battery mode switch to SNK mode before exiting */ - if (!(reg & ~NX20P3483_CTRL_DB_EXIT)) { + if (!(reg & NX20P3483_CTRL_DB_EXIT)) { rv = nx20p3483_vbus_sink_enable(port, 1); if (rv) return rv; -- cgit v1.2.1